If You’re Having Trouble With Sound Quality:
To get the highest sound quality from your nuratrue pro:
Use a lossless file format, such as AIFF, WAV or FLAC.
Use a lossless streaming service, such as Tidal.
If you’re using Spotify or a similar streaming service, use the high-quality streaming
option. Ensure to check the streaming quality options in the platform’s settings.
Check the device is not in Social Mode.
If you’re using MP3 or MP3-like files, use high-bitrate MP3, Ogg
or AAC files. Or use minimum 256kbps (and preferably 320kbps)
files with modern codecs.
Personalise your nuratrue pro again.
The nuratrue pro uses sensitive microphones to personalise, so movements, outside
noises and heavy breathing can affect your hearing profile.
